문제 토론

문제 목록으로

문제

다음 중 소프트웨어 설계에서 Defensive Programming의 기법이 아닌 것은?

1. 입력 매개변수 검증
2. 사전조건과 사후조건 검사
3. 전역 변수의 광범위한 사용 (정답)
4. 명시적 예외 처리

해설

Defensive Programming은 입력 검증, 사전/사후 조건 검사, 예외 처리를 포함하지만, 전역 변수의 광범위한 사용은 오히려 위험을 증가시킵니다.

로그인하여 토론에 참여하세요.

댓글 (0)

댓글
답글

아직 댓글이 없습니다. 첫 번째 댓글을 작성해보세요!